Video: Creed and Nemechek Take a Soggy Trip to the Grass

Sheldon Creed was running inside the top-10 during the opening Stage of his third-career NASCAR Xfinity Series race, when Tyler Reddick made a wild move in an attempt for the lead a few cars ahead.

Reddick would slap the wall, which would bottle the field up. Creed would get tagged from behind by his JR Motorsports teammate Justin Allgaier.

John Hunter Nemechek in the GMS Racing No. 23 would also be swept up in the incident. Both Creed and Nemechek would slide into the wet Daytona International Speedway grass, which would cause significant damage to both cars.
